Noah Snavely is a scholar working on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design and Aerospace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Noah Snavely has authored 93 papers receiving a total of 8.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 86 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, 30 papers in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design and 23 papers in Aerospace Engineering. Recurrent topics in Noah Snavely’s work include Advanced Vision and Imaging (60 papers), Advanced Image and Video Retrieval Techniques (31 papers) and Computer Graphics and Visualization Techniques (29 papers). Noah Snavely is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Vision and Imaging (60 papers), Advanced Image and Video Retrieval Techniques (31 papers) and Computer Graphics and Visualization Techniques (29 papers). Noah Snavely collaborates with scholars based in United States, Israel and United Kingdom. Noah Snavely's co-authors include Steven M. Seitz, Richard Tucker, Zhengqi Li, Kavita Bala and Richard Szeliski and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Pattern Analysis and Machine Intelligence, Proceedings of the IEEE and Communications of the ACM.
